Borjomi Halts Production in Georgia
«Borjomi» company has announced that due to financial problems arising from the situation in Ukraine, it is temporarily halting production at its two plants in Georgia. The news was reported by RIA Novosti, citing a statement issued by the company.
“Since the beginning of military operations in Ukraine, IDS Borjomi Georgia has found itself in a difficult situation. The complex situation in the company’s main markets has been exacerbated by limited access to bank accounts, which has hindered the company’s ability to receive foreign currency revenues and make payments to creditors,” the company stated. “The company continues to operate in the hope of significant improvements in the situation, which, unfortunately, have not yet been achieved. As a result of the above, the company is forced to temporarily suspend the production process at the Borjomi bottling plants starting April 29,” the statement said.
